The breed built its debut in America at the conclusion of the 19th century and rapidly grew to become a residence favored. Their recognition declined through the earth wars (they had been often observed being a immediate illustration of Germany) but resurged within the nineteen fifties and have easily been a enthusiast beloved at any time considering the fact that. However mainly held as pets within the U.S., dachshunds remain used to hunt in Europe.

Mouthiness, an inclination to nip, chew, and playfully bite, is a common actions in puppies throughout get more several Canine breeds. For many breeds, the inclination persists into adulthood, particularly with sporting and herding breeds. For this reason inherent intuition in several breeds, mouthy dogs tend to be more inclined to use their mouths to hold or “herd” their human her response relations.

Certainly, Dachshunds often bark a great deal. Dachshunds Have a very loud bark because they were being bred to search out modest animals underground and bark at the location to indicate The placement in the prey, at which stage they'd aid dig them out.
